Basics of Power Distribution in Security Systems

Security systems require a stable power supply to function effectively. Power distribution involves delivering electricity from the main source to various components such as cameras, alarms, and sensors. Proper planning and installation are crucial to prevent failures and ensure safety.

Key Components

  • Main Power Supply: Typically from the building’s electrical system or a dedicated power source.
  • Distribution Panel: Distributes power to different parts of the security system.
  • Transformers: Step down voltage to suitable levels for sensitive components.
  • Circuit Breakers: Protect circuits from overloads and short circuits.

Types of Power Distribution

  • Direct Power Supply: Components are connected directly to the main power source.
  • Distributed Power Supply: Power is routed through panels and transformers to various components.
  • Battery Backup Systems: Provide power during outages, ensuring continuous operation.

Importance of Proper Wiring and Safety

Correct wiring practices are vital to prevent electrical hazards. Using appropriate cables, connectors, and protective devices reduces risks such as shocks or fires. Adhering to electrical codes and standards is mandatory for safety and compliance.

Best Practices

  • Use appropriately rated cables for the current load.
  • Install circuit breakers and fuses correctly.
  • Ensure proper grounding of all components.
  • Regularly inspect and maintain wiring and connections.
